Defending Champion and Tournament Format

Team USA won the tournament for the first time in 2017, and this will be the fifth installment of the World Baseball Classic. The event will feature 20 teams, an increase from 16, and will follow a pool play round-robin format, leading to an eight-team, single-elimination bracket.

Player Participation and Roster Requirements

The 2023 Classic will showcase some of the world’s best baseball players, including current and former Major Leaguers. Each team’s final 30-man roster must include at least 14 pitchers and two catchers. Additionally, teams may identify a designated pool of 10 pitchers who are eligible to participate in one or more consecutive rounds.

Tournament Rules and Schedule

The World Baseball Classic will follow the 2022 Official Baseball Rules with specific stipulations, including the use of a designated hitter for all games and the enforcement of a three-batter minimum for pitchers. The tournament schedule is available for reference, with pool play taking place from March 8-15, followed by the quarterfinals, semifinals, and the championship game on March 21.

How to Watch Team USA

Team USA, the defending champion, is in Pool C along with Canada, Colombia, Great Britain, and Mexico. Their games will be played at Chase Field in Arizona. You can catch their matches on FOX and FOX Sports 1, and the games will also be available for streaming on the FOX Sports app and FOXSports.com.
